Technical summary

BIND may accept incorrect child-zone NSEC3 records as valid, which could allow an attacker to forge authenticated NXDOMAIN responses. This issue affects BIND 9 versions 9.18.0 through 9.18.50, 9.20.0 through 9.20.24, 9.21.0 through 9.21.23, 9.11.3-S1 through 9.18.50-S1, and 9.20.9-S1 through 9.20.24-S1. The vulnerability allows for DNS response forgery. Organizations should review and apply patches to prevent potential DNS response forgery.
